“Will it consume me?” - Titus Andronicus 3.1.63


How long can one be denied justice before they must take up arms to seek their own? A broken soldier, a humiliated queen, a savaged maiden, and a marginalized other all cry out for justice but are silenced. When the pursuit of justice is consumed by the desire for vengeance, chaos erupts, and Rome is embroiled in a bitter war of retribution.


In A Wilderness of Tigers, the bard’s bloody tale of revenge is transformed into an immersive theatrical experience in which audiences will find themselves as gods who descend to earth to hold judgement over mankind. Audiences will witness the show from the perspective of one of four characters – Titus, Tamora, Saturninus, or Bassianus - and become conspirators to the madness and machinations in a gruesome search for justice.


Through a mixture of audience interaction, aerial arts, song, and Shakespeare’s original verse, Titus Andronicus: A Wilderness of Tigers explores the liminal space where the civilized and the barbaric blur, where the self and the other intertwine.


Throughout the show, audiences will be standing, walking, and/or climbing stairs, so comfortable shoes/attire are recommended. Though audience may be seated at certain points, this is not a seated performance.


Audiences may be offered food or drink at different points throughout the show. Individual audience members may accept or decline offerings based on personal preference, inclination, or restriction.


Though audience interaction and participation are a part of the performance, audiences who are hesitant about close contact with performers can inform a member of house staff upon check-in to ensure individual considerations are respected as much as possible.

About the Artist

Founded in 2015, Forgotten Lore Theatre is a Philadelphia-area performance company with a particular emphasis on immersive storytelling that produces devised works and original plays by area playwrights. We believe art is created in the numinous space between artist and audience. Through innovative and experimental performances, we foster unique theatrical experiences for each audience member in an effort to keep the communal art of storytelling alive. The nature of Shakespeare's original text includes elements of sexual assault, body mutilation, and systemic oppression.

Though these elements are either diminished, reimagined through a socially aware lens, or abstracted, audiences should be aware that these elements are still thematically present in the performance.

For audience members who may anticipate adverse reactions to such content, we offer the opportunity to place attendees in specific audience groups that will not experience either instances of sexual assault or graphic violence. Audience members wishing to take advantage of less intense engagement may speak to house staff at check-in.
